Manchester Communication Academy is seeking a Family Support and Early Help Practitioner to join the Family Partnership Team.
You will support students and families, develop early help plans and collaborate with external agencies to remove barriers to learning.
The role focuses on preventative work, community engagement, and delivering targeted support within a busy school environment. Term-time only with negotiable additional weeks.
